May 2025 £450 Cost of Living Payment

May 2025 £450 Cost of Living Payment
UK

May 2025 £450 Cost of Living Payment: Full Guide to Eligibility and Payment Dates

May 2025 £450 Cost of Living Payment: The £450 Cost of Living Payment will offer much-needed financial support to millions of households across the ...

|